public class DefaultRequestContextProvider extends java.lang.Object implements RequestContextProvider
RequestContextProvider
that can be configured with a fixed list of
HTTP headers.Constructor and Description |
---|
DefaultRequestContextProvider(org.apache.hc.core5.http.Header... headers) |
Modifier and Type | Method and Description |
---|---|
org.apache.hc.core5.http.Header |
makeHeader(java.lang.String name)
Called by API objects, when building an HTTP request.
|
org.apache.hc.core5.http.NameValuePair |
makeParameter(java.lang.String name)
Called by API objects when building an HTTP request.
|
public DefaultRequestContextProvider(org.apache.hc.core5.http.Header... headers)
headers
- header pool.public org.apache.hc.core5.http.Header makeHeader(java.lang.String name)
RequestContextProvider
makeHeader
in interface RequestContextProvider
name
- http header name.public org.apache.hc.core5.http.NameValuePair makeParameter(java.lang.String name)
RequestContextProvider
makeParameter
in interface RequestContextProvider
name
- url parameter name